If you’ve been following the quick pace of development of our real-browser features, we know you’ll be excited about these new features:
Data in the browser can now be extracted into a user state variable for use later in the testcase. Read more…
The steps in real-browser testcases can now be organized into hierarchical groups for better readability and easier maintenance. Read more…
Drop-down choices now support selection by position in the list (i.e. index) and by the option value (a hidden attribute in the HTML). Read more…
A new API has been added to our scripted step support to provide access to downloaded files. Read more…
The 6.5 release adds support for Firefox 33/34 and Chrome 38-39.
We have not forgotten about virtual-browser (HTTP) testcases – the testcase editor has a new feature that makes it easy to locate and inspect cookies throughout the testcase.
